    "Santa Iglesia Catedral Basílica de la Encarnación" - After the reconquest of Málaga in 1487 by the Catholic Monarchs Isabella I of Castile and Ferdinand II of Aragon, the mosque that used to stand on the site of the current cathedral and of which only the inner courtyard with the orange trees remains was converted into a Christian church. It was consecrated under the title Santa María de la Encarnación (Saint Mary of the Incarnation). Although the original plans had included two towers, only one was completed later due to a lack of money, which gave the cathedral its popular name "La Manquita" - "One-armed lady".
    As a result of the 254-year construction phase up to 1782, the church consists of a mixture of different styles. The predominant style is the Renaissance, but it also contains elements of Gothic, Baroque and Neoclassicism.

      The Catedral de la Encarnación is located downtown, very close to the port. The Christian cathedral was built in 1528 on the foundations of a mosque. The building plans called for two bell towers. However, the money was only enough for the construction of one tower during the 254-year construction phase.
